Thirty years with the bank but the relationship is coming to an end.

2
The lack of staff in branches has gradually become a real issue. The customer service by phone has always been hit and miss but the knowledgable and friendly staff in the branch were always HSBC's saving grace. With a skeleton crew manning busy banks most customers are now given a quick 'hello' from stressed meeters-and-greeters before being waved towards internet-banking terminals. Fine if you're PC-savvy but unfortunately not everyone is. Reviewed on: 9th August 2015

More 'sensible' than the National Lottery for those who like a flutter but heaven help you if you need to change any details.

3
Of course Premium Bonds have their drawbacks, the low odds of winning prominent among them, but for people who enjoy the chance of winning big this NS&I product offers an opportunity that won't deprive them of their original capital investment. Basically, it's a bit of fun for spare cash. However, the fun element soon disappears if you need to change any of your contact details, your email address for example. The procedure is long and tortured... with no guarantee of a satisfactory outcome. In my case, after several attempts by phone and online to alter contact details it was necessary to withdraw my funds and close my account. Reviewed on: 9th August 2015
